Equivalent expression to represent the given division in quotient , remainder and divisor form is equals to [tex](x+2)+\frac{-5x+4}{x^{2} -2x+1}[/tex].
What is division?
" Division is defined as the distribution of the given quantity into equal parts as per the conditions apply."
According to the question,
Given expression,
[tex](x^{3} -8x+6)[/tex] ÷ [tex](x^{2} -2x +1)[/tex]
As shown in long division we get,
Quotient [tex]q(x) = x+2[/tex]
Remainder [tex]r(x) = -5x+4[/tex]
Divisor [tex]b(x) = x^{2} -2x +1[/tex]
Represent quotient , remainder and divisor in an equivalent form of given expression we get,
[tex](x^{3} -8x+6)[/tex] ÷ [tex](x^{2} -2x +1)[/tex] = [tex](x+2)+\frac{-5x+4}{x^{2} -2x+1}[/tex]
Hence, equivalent expression to represent the given division in quotient , remainder and divisor form is equals to [tex](x+2)+\frac{-5x+4}{x^{2} -2x+1}[/tex].
